PER CURIAM:

This Court, sitting en banc, affirmed the judgment of the district court by reason of an equally divided vote. See Thompson v. Connick, 578 F.3d 293 (5th Cir.2009) (en banc). The Supreme Court reversed and remanded the judgment of this Court. See Connick v. Thompson, ___ U.S. ___, 131 S.Ct. 1350, 179 L.Ed.2d 417 (2011).

Accordingly, this matter is REMANDED to the district court for entry of judgment in favor of Appellants.

FootNotes


* Judge Dennis and Judge Graves did not participate in this decision.
